How Nerq Assesses Human Author Simulator's Safety

Nerq evaluates every software tool across 13+ independent trust signals drawn from public sources including GitHub, NVD, OSV.dev, OpenSSF Scorecard, and package registries. These signals are grouped into five core dimensioner: Sikkerhed (known CVEs, dependency vulnerabilities, sikkerhed policies), Vedligeholdelse (commit frequency, release cadence, issue response times), Documentation (README quality, API docs, examples), Compliance (license, regulatory alignment across 52 jurisdictions), and Community (stars, forks, downloads, ecosystem integrations).

Each dimension is weighted according to its importance for the tool's category. For example, Sikkerhed and Vedligeholdelse carry higher weight for tools that handle sensitive data or execute code, while Community and Documentation are weighted more heavily for developer-facing libraries and frameworks. This ensures that Human Author Simulator's score reflects the risks most relevant to its actual usage patterns. The final score is a weighted average across all five dimensioner, normalized to a 0-100 scale with letter grades from A (highest) to F (lowest).

How to Verify Human Author Simulator's Safety Yourself

While Nerq provides automated trust analysis, we recommend these additional steps before adopting any software tool:

  1. Check the source code — Gennemgå repository sikkerhed policy, open issues, and recent commits for signs of active vedligeholdelse.
  2. Scan dependencies — Use tools like npm audit, pip-audit, or snyk to check for known vulnerabilities in Human Author Simulator's dependency tree.
  3. Anmeldelse permissions — Understand what access Human Author Simulator requires. Software tools should follow the principle of least privilege.
  4. Test in isolation — Run Human Author Simulator in a sandboxed environment before granting access to production data or systems.

  6. Gennemgå license — Confirm that Human Author Simulator's license is compatible with your intended use case. Pay attention to restrictions on commercial use, redistribution, and derivative works. Some AI tools use dual licensing or have separate terms for enterprise customers that differ from the open-source license.
  7. Check community signals — Look at the project's issue tracker, discussion forums, and social media presence. A healthy community actively reports bugs, contributes fixes, and discusses sikkerhed concerns openly. Low community engagement may indicate limited peer review of the codebase.
